The contract titled Erosion Control and Landscaping is a subcontract under the Department of Defense, managed by W072 Endist Louisville, for work to be performed at Scott Air Force Base. It encompasses the installation of erosion control measures, seeding, mulching, and final landscaping activities to be completed following construction. The solicitation was posted on July 31, 2026, with responses due by August 7, 2026, at 6:00 PM. The North American Industry Classification System code 561730 identifies this as a site preparation and landscaping services contract. No set-aside type is specified, and the place of performance is centralized at Scott Air Force Base with no additional geographic details provided. The contract is for landscape and irrigation maintenance services in San Diego County, California, under solicitation number 11A4419, issued by the California Department of Transportation (Caltrans). The work encompasses comprehensive routine maintenance including pruning, irrigation system repair and installation, sprinkler head and valve replacement, drip line installation, rain sensor and controller setup, tree health assessments, and landscape bed care, all conducted in accordance with California’s STD 213 standards and referenced state regulations. The solicitation is restricted to certified Small Business, Micro Business, Small Business for Public Works, or Disabled Veteran Business Enterprise entities, and bidders must submit certifications verifying eligibility, compliance with civil rights laws, avoidance of Sudan-related business activity, and absence of debarment or sanctions violations. Proposals must include mandatory forms such as ADM-1412 for pricing, GSPD 05-105 for business status declaration, and other state-mandated certifications, with no supplemental materials permitted. Performance is required at Caltrans District 11/Traffic facilities located at 7183 Opportunity Road, San Diego, with a projected start date of December 1, 2026, and a term extending through November 30, 2029, all contingent upon funding availability as governed by Government Code Section 927.13. Bids must not exceed the $484,000 ceiling, and award will be made using a Lowest Price Technically Acceptable methodology, where responsiveness to all solicitation requirements is a mandatory pass/fail criterion, and price is the sole differentiator among qualified offers. Contract administration is subject to strict compliance with prevailing wage laws, organic waste recycling statutes, cybersecurity mandates including FIPS 140-2 and AES encryption for state data, motor carrier permit requirements, and indemnification obligations. Invoices must be submitted in triplicate with detailed itemizations of work performed, hourly rates, and expense receipts, routed manually to Caltrans without electronic invoicing systems. No Contracting Officer’s Representative, Technical Representative, or Procurement Contracting Officer has been formally designated, and payment details remain TBD. All contractual terms are non-negotiable, with no alternates permitted to standard state forms, and deviations will result in rejection.

The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ers is seeking a contractor for the design-build maintenance and repair of the General Stilwell Memorial Army Reserve Center Training Building 1520 at Fort Sam Houston in Texas, under solicitation W912QR26RA055. The project aims to eliminate existing deficiencies and extend the facility’s functional life by 25 years through comprehensive repairs to roofing, HVAC, electrical, plumbing, fire alarm and suppression systems, interior finishes, windows, doors, flooring, and space reconfiguration. The contract will be awarded as a Firm-Fixed-Price arrangement under NAICS code 236220, with a duration of approximately 937 calendar days from the Notice to Proceed. This is a full and open procurement, requiring a small business subcontracting plan, and no set-aside is in effect. The selection process follows a two-phase design-build approach. In Phase I, offerors must submit past performance data, technical approach, and proof of financial capability and bonding, with the government evaluating up to five most qualified teams to proceed. Phase II requires detailed submissions including design narratives, management and scheduling plans, and final pricing, with the Standard Form SF-1442 also required. Evaluation criteria for both phases are weighted equally with price, and the government reserves the right to conduct discussions despite intending to award without them. All proposals must be submitted electronically via SAM.gov and PIEE, with amendments posted only on those sites, making it the offeror’s responsibility to monitor updates. Full SAM registration is mandatory for eligibility, and technical inquiries should be directed to Alex Hamilton at the provided email and phone.

The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, Louisville District, is conducting a market survey to assess interest from small businesses for a future procurement of four Blanket Purchase Agreements (BPAs) for construction materials testing services at Scott Air Force Base, Fort Campbell, Wright-Patterson AFB, and Fort Knox, along with their surrounding regions. The BPAs may be awarded individually or in combination, with a maximum annual value of $200,000 and a five-year cumulative ceiling of $1,000,000; no individual task order may exceed $2,500, and the government is only obligated for authorized calls. Services include field and laboratory testing per ASTM standards such as C1077 for aggregates and D3740 for soils, covering concrete, bituminous, masonry, soils, and sprayed fire-resistive materials, with work occurring during normal hours and occasional night shifts. All contractors must maintain active laboratory validation through the USACE Materials Testing Center for the duration of the BPA. Respondents must be certified small businesses as defined by SBA size standards for NAICS code 541380, with eligible categories including HUBZone, 8(a), Woman-Owned Small Business, and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Business. Submission requires verification of small business status, a valid Unique Entity Identifier and CAGE Code, detailed experience in multi-location testing services, acknowledgment of MTC validation requirements, and demonstration of capacity to manage services across multiple jurisdictions. The total response must not exceed eight pages and must be submitted exclusively through a designated Google Form by the August 7, 2026 deadline. Compliance with FAR 52.219-14 mandates that small businesses perform at least 15% of the labor hours themselves, and all contractors must be registered in SAM.gov to receive payment via Electronic Funds Transfer. No option periods are contemplated, and the procurement will likely follow a Lowest Price Technically Acceptable basis, with award pending sufficient market response and a formal solicitation.
